_WHAT’S HAPPENING_
Rare earth minerals are a group of 17 metallic elements — like neodymium and dysprosium — used in essential technologies such as smartphones, electric vehicles, and military systems. And the Chinese Communist Party controls almost all of them.
This month demonstrated how China could weaponize its mineral wealth to hinder foreign economies, as it announced plans to limit its exports.
